Arsenal expands its reach in China by teaming up with DJI Holdings
Arsenal is playing in one of the most competitive European championships and they are hard pressed to win a trophy after a lengthy drought. While much of their attention and resources are channeled towards winning games, they are equally interested in signing mutually beneficial partnerships. DJI Holdings is a lottery operator that pays a lot of attention to the Chinese market and recently became the official lottery partner of the English football club.
A Springboard to Asian Markets
It comes as no surprise that many of those who enjoy football are also big fans of gambling in general and mobile gambling in particular. DJI Holdings is well versed in the art of promoting sports beyond borders and they also run a very successful lottery in China. By signing this agreement, Arsenal will have better access to millions of potential fans and DJI will be the one distributing club related content.
Over the course of three seasons, they will be providing their customers with generous prizes, all revolving around the club brand and logo. Selling online lottery tickets is just one of things they are good at and they already have an impressive customer base. Their clients will benefit from tickets to Arsenal games, as well as a broad selection of team merchandise.
A Fast Growing Market
Many of those who wager on sports use mobile devices for this purpose, with smartphones and tablets being now suitable for gambling. DJI Holdings delivers much of its products in this manner and it has both the resources and the knowhow to connect Arsenal with its big fan following in China.
The importance of this agreement that will only conclude in 2018 was acknowledged by the club’s chief operating officer, Vinai Venkatesham. Most of Arsenal’s fans from China are following the latest news about the clubs online, so the partnership with DJI comes naturally.
